The Youth Forum on UN Global Goals (YFGG) 2026 is an international youth forum bringing together young people, students, professionals, entrepreneurs, researchers, activists, and emerging leaders from around the world in Geneva, Switzerland.

The second edition of YFGG will focus on the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s), youth leadership, peacebuilding, diplomacy, innovation, and international cooperation. The four-day forum is scheduled to take place from December 14 to 17, 2026.

The program is open to applicants from all countries and educational backgrounds, with participants selected based on their profiles, achievements, motivation, and interest in global issues.

Youth Forum on UN Global Goals 2026 Overview

  • Forum: Youth Forum on UN Global Goals (YFGG) 2026
  • Edition: 2nd Edition
  • Location: Geneva, Switzerland
  • Dates: December 14–17, 2026
  • Duration: 4 days
  • Organizer: Council for Global Affairs & Development (CGAD)
  • Age Range: 15–45 years
  • Eligible Nationalities: Applicants from all countries
  • Academic Requirement: No specific degree or field required
  • Funding: Fully funded, partially funded, and forum access options
  • Application Fee: $15.99 for the listed application categories
  • Deadline: October 18, 2026

Why Is YFGG 2026 Being Held in Geneva?

Geneva is one of the world's major centers for international diplomacy and multilateral cooperation.

The city is home to or associated with several major international institutions and organizations, including:

  • United Nations Office at Geneva

  • World Health Organization

  • World Trade Organization

  • CERN

  • International organizations and diplomatic missions

Holding the forum in Geneva provides participants with an opportunity to experience an international environment closely connected to diplomacy, science, humanitarian work, global health, trade, and international cooperation.

YFGG 2026 Fully Funded Benefits

The fully funded package provides financial and logistical support for selected participants.

According to the provided program information, the fully funded package includes:

  • Round-trip airfare support

  • Twin-sharing accommodation

  • Visa invitation letter

  • Meals during the forum

  • Forum materials

  • Delegate kit

  • Cultural exchange activities

  • Speaking opportunity

  • Workshops and interactive sessions

  • Institutional visit to UN, WTO, WHO, or CERN

  • Official CGAD certificate

The exact conditions of each benefit should be reviewed carefully in the official application information before applying.

Application Fee

The official program information provided lists an application fee of $15.99 for the Fully Funded, Partially Funded, and Funded Forum Access categories.

Applicants should understand that paying the application fee does not guarantee selection.

The selection process is described as merit-based, meaning applicants should focus on presenting their achievements, experiences, motivation, leadership activities, and interest in the forum's themes.

Before making any payment, applicants should verify the current fee, payment terms, and application conditions on the official YFGG application portal.
